Parameters WebFeb 3, 2015 · You can generally change the STDOUT buffering with the stdbuf utility: stdbuf -oL python script.py > log Now if you tail -F log, you should see each line output immediately as it is generated. Alternatively explicit flushing of the output stream after each print should achieve the same.
